Pn50A Function selection
o Description: Function selection
o Unit: -
o Range
Digit 1: If digit 1 is set to 0, the /S-ON signal is enabled and its input
pin is No.40. If digit 1 is set to 7, the /S-ON signal is always ON.
Digit 3: If digit 3 is set to 8, the CW input inhibition signal P-OT will not
be used.
o Value: 8100
Pn50B Function selection
o Description: Function selection
o Unit: -
o Range: Digit 0: If digit 0 is set to 8, the CCW input inhibition signal N-OT will
not be used.
o Value: 6548
Pn50F Function selection
o Description: Applicable when the servo motor has a brake.
o Unit: -
o Range: Digit 2: If digit 2 is set to 3, CN1-29 and 30 output brake interlocking
signal/BK to control the 24V relay for brake.
o Value: 0300
Pn50E Function selection
o Description: Applicable when the servo motor has a brake.
o Unit: -
o Range: None of the four digits can be set to 3 in case that CN1-29 and CN1-
30 are used for other functions, causing braking failure.
o Value: 0211
Pn506 Brake delay when servo motor is off
o Description: Applicable when the servo motor has a brake.
o Unit: 10 ms
o Range: -
o Value: Subject to actual situation.
Pn202 Electronic gear ratio numerator, Pn203 Electronic gear ratio
denominator
o Description: Relation between Pn202 and Pn203
o Unit: 10 ms
o Equation:
Pn202 = Pulse number per encoder turn × 4 × Mechanical
deceleration rate
Pn203 = Screw pitch/ Pulse equivalent
o Range: -
o Value
When screw pitch = 5 mm, the encoder is 17 digits, axis coupling joint
is used, pulse equivalent = 0.001 mm: Pn202=16384 and Pn203=
625
When screw pitch = 5 mm, the encoder is 17 digits, axis coupling joint
is used, pulse equivalent = 0.0005 mm: Pn202=8192 and Pn203=
625
